Output 230576846d44ef5ea87e17a70459cf962f21f099cf8f6417c94e556725b5e08c:6

value
68589701
script pubkey
OP_0 OP_PUSHBYTES_20 b080954304496188f7bf67d6e8d5620a19117b6e
address
bc1qkzqf2scyf9sc3aalvltw34tzpgv3z7mwwd398q
transaction
230576846d44ef5ea87e17a70459cf962f21f099cf8f6417c94e556725b5e08c
spent
true